FORT LAUDERDALE — Scattered showers and thunderstorms have been developing across inland portions of South Florida and were moving toward the east coast Sunday night, according to the National Weather Service. The weather service said Sunday that areas hit hard by last week’s flooding were at risk of potential localized urban flooding.
